Honeywell signs a strategic cooperation memorandum of understanding with Chongqing Liangjiang New Area - News

Chinese mainland's first national-level development and opening up new area actively introduces Honeywell's leading technology and applications

CHONGQING, Sept. 24, 2012 /PRNewswire/ -- Honeywell (NYSE: HON) announced on September 22, 2012 that it has signed a strategic cooperation memorandum with Chongqing Liangjiang New Area to jointly promote the construction of an aviation industry highland and technology R&D center in Chongqing Liangjiang New Area, and promote the application of Honeywell automation control technology in the construction of Liangjiang New Area. The strategic cooperation memorandum is another important move since Honeywell's friction materials business settled in Chongqing Liangjiang New Area in May this year.

According to the strategic cooperation memorandum, the two sides will set up a special working leading group to establish a long-term cooperation mechanism, and use Honeywell's world-leading technology and advanced experience in aerospace, building control, energy conservation and environmental protection, safety and security, etc., combined with the opportunities and advantages of the Liangjiang region in the central and western development strategy, to promote innovation and development in the fields of general aviation industry, smart city, cloud computing, energy conservation and environmental protection, etc.

Chongqing Liangjiang New Area was officially established in 2010, which is the third national-level new area directly approved by the State Council after Shanghai Pudong New Area and Tianjin Binhai New Area, and is also the first national-level development and opening up new area in Chinese mainland. At present, more than 100 Fortune 500 companies have invested more than 120 items in Liangjiang New Area. In 2011, Liangjiang New Area achieved GDP1380 billion yuan, a year-on-year increase of 23.6%.

In terms of aviation construction, in order to assist Chongqing in building a comprehensive industrial chain such as R&D base, manufacturing base, maintenance center, airport construction and other industrial chains in the western aviation industry, and to build a highland for the western general aviation industry, the two sides will cooperate to review and develop opportunities on China's commercial general aviation end-use aircraft platforms, as well as opportunities to assist in the use of Honeywell's industry-leading turboprop engines on related aircraft introduced in the Liangjiang region.

In addition, relying on the strategic opportunity of Chongqing to obtain the national low-altitude airspace management reform pilot, Honeywell will participate in the design and technical support of low-altitude airspace management and FBO (general aviation service station) construction in Liangjiang New Area to help Chongqing become a national international low-altitude aviation hub. To this end, Honeywell Aerospace Group has visited Chongqing many times to gain an in-depth understanding of the local vision and demand for low-altitude airspace opening, and to share Honeywell's experience in low-altitude airspace management and planning.

In terms of technology research and development, the two sides will establish a Honeywell-Liangjiang New Area Joint Innovation Laboratory according to the strategic cooperation memorandum to cooperate on items related to Honeywell's core technologies such as advanced materials and building automation, and carry out innovative activities in the fields of smart cities, smart buildings, cloud computing, energy conservation and environmental protection. Honeywell will also carry out cooperation and exchanges in the field of R&D with universities, research institutions and large enterprises in Liangjiang New Area, and jointly promote the licensing and transfer of Honeywell-related technologies with Liangjiang New Area. In addition, Liangjiang New Area will actively promote the application of Honeywell's advanced technologies and solutions in items such as cloud computing centers, LED lighting energy saving, building automation control and energy conservation optimization.

Honeywell has a long history of investment and cooperation in Chongqing. In May this year, it invested 45 million US dollars to build and put into operation its world's largest friction material production base in Liangjiang New Area, and in 2007, Honeywell (China) Global Engineering Service Center was established in Chongqing, and achieved item revenue of more than 50 million yuan in 2010 and 2011. In addition, Honeywell's technology and solutions can be seen in the carbon dioxide detection item of Changshou Chemical Park, the energy-saving renovation item of Chongqing Gas Group, Chongqing International Airport, Chongqing Metro Line 1, Chongqing Grand Theatre and other major construction items.

About Honeywell

Honeywell (www.honeywell.com) is a diversified, high-tech advanced manufacturing company of Fortune 100 companies worldwide in aerospace products and services, building, home and industrial control technology, turbochargers and performance materials. Honeywell's history in China dates back to 1935. At that time, Honeywell opened its first distribution office in Shanghai. At present, Honeywell's four business groups have settled in China, and the Asia-Pacific headquarters of all its business units have also moved to China, with a number of branches and joint ventures in 20 cities in China. Honeywell currently employs approximately 12,000 people in China. For more information about the company, please visit the Honeywell website www.honeywell.com.cn.
